Fani-Kayode queries crash of Osinbajo’s helicopter in Deji Adeyanju’s hometown

Femi Fani-Kayode, the former Minister of Aviation, has queried the crash of Vice President Yemi Osinbajo’s helicopter at Kabba, Kogi State on Saturday.

The aircraft carrying the Vice President to a rally of the All Progressives Congress crashed-landed in Kabba, Kogi State on Saturday.

Osinbajo and all other occupants of the chopper, however, escaped unhurt.

Reacting to the incident on his Twitter page, Fani Kayode called for investigation into the crash as he suspects ‘fowl play’

The former minister wrote: “Interesting to note that the helicopter crash that almost took the life of Prof Osinbajo occured in Kabba, Adeyanju Deji’s hometown.

“Also interesting to note what happened as the pilot tried to land reminds me of the suspicious “crash” that killed Azazi and Yakowa. I smell a rat.”
